Enizo: Try sending the money via western union to your self before you leave or have someone send it after u leave., cheaper than black market. My mum did something like that a week ago via 1st bank, the exchange rate was N199.8 to $1 but u will pay bank charges about N15k + to send $1k, so all in all it will come out to about N216 per $1. Better than black market. But theres a snag, 1st bank says u can only send $1k per transaction, they gave my mum a story i could not quiet understand . Try other banks that send western union. Bank transfer is a no no, even before $went up toN260, bank was changinging at N237 per $ for bank wire transfer, minus fees. |

debrixxy: If you want your husband's name on the new passport, apply for passport renewal/change of data. When you get your new passport, apply for your visa renewal drop box, attaching both passports together. You can renew your visa if the remaining validity is 6months or less. Thats what i did. Pls be sure to check that the old passport is cancelled before you leave immigration office. Mine was not cancelled, the embassy had to call me to come pick it, cancel and take it back to them, after which the guy just looked and it and gave me back saying he did not need it again. Also remember to apply for your visa using your husband's surname, ie form ds 160 1 Like |
